How to Adjust Overall Buckles: 12 Steps
![](https://www.thetechedvocate.org/wp-content/uploads/2024/03/13-5.jpg)
Overalls are a versatile and comfortable piece of clothing that can be worn for various activities, from gardening to casual outings. One important aspect of wearing overalls is ensuring that the buckles are properly adjusted for a comfortable fit. In this article, we will outline 12 steps to help you adjust your overall buckles with ease.
1. Begin by putting on your overalls as you normally would, making sure the straps are resting on your shoulders.
2. Identify the type of buckle on your overalls – they may have a hook and loop closure, buttonholes, or metal sliders.
3. Stand in front of a mirror to get a clear view of the buckles and straps.
4. Check the overall fit of the overalls – they should be snug but not too tight or too loose. You should be able to comfortably move around in them.
5. Locate the adjustment points on the buckle system. This will usually be found at the front where the strap meets the bib or at the back of the straps.
6. For hook and loop closures: Lift the strap up and away from the buckle, creating slack in the strap. Adjust it to your desired length before pushing it back down onto the buckle, securely fastening it in place.
7. For buttonholes: Unbutton the strap from its current position and move it to another buttonhole, either tightening or loosening it as needed.
8. For metal sliders: Lift the slider up slightly and pull or loosen the strap until it reaches your desired length before letting go of it.
9. Double-check your adjustments in the mirror, ensuring that both straps are even and have similar tension levels.
10. Move around in your adjusted overalls to make sure they feel comfortable and stay in place during activity.
11. Make any additional adjustments if needed by repeating steps 6 through 8 as necessary.
12. Once you are happy with the fit, go about your day in comfort and style!
